Ghanaian youngster Ernest Opoku pens a four-and-a-half-year contract extension with Dutch side AZ Alkmaar
Dutch giants, AZ Alkmaar have handed Ghanaian teenager Ernest Opoku a contract extension.
The 18-year-old penned a four-and-a-half-year contract with the club and he is expected to join the first team as he continues his development.
“This is the first season in which I fully participate in professional football,” says Poku. “It is getting better and better and I feel that I am taking steps. At the beginning of this season I was allowed to show myself at the training camp with AZ 1. There I immediately thought: I want to stay with this group. That has now been successful,” he added.
“In the coming years I will continue to focus on my development. I think I can learn to read the game better, so that I can recognize spaces and use my weapons at the right moments. In addition, I still have to physically grow, so that I can also fully play matches at this level.”
